Off campus, there’s even more to do. The School regularly offers recreational trips such as skiing at Wintergreen Resort, swimming and boating at Smith Mountain Lake, taking in the cuisine of a great restaurant in Greensboro, and bowling or laser tag in Lynchburg. Perhaps shopping, the movies, or dinner out in Danville, Lynchburg, or Durham are more your speed? Trips to museums, concerts, plays, musicals, and festivals in any number of nearby cities are also popular options. Excursions to places like Washington, D.C., Baltimore, and Asheville, NC, are great opportunities to tap into the tremendous history and culture of the region.
